Working Fire In West Manheim

Hanover and Penn Township Fire Departments responded to York County Box 53-13 in West Manheim Township for a reported wood stove on fire in a structure. A working fire was sounded. Crews worked on ventilation, overhaul and salvage in temperatures hovering just above zero this evening. Photos by Derrick Potts of 911 Photography

One Reported Trapped

Single vehicle accident with reported entrapment at the intersections of Eichelberger Street and Eisenhower Drive. Penn Township Mobile Intensive Care Unit arrived first and reported single occupant self extricated with serious damage to the vehicle. Engines 46-3 and 46-1 arrived, controlled hazards and cleaned up the debris from the accident.

Borough Crash 

Engine 46-1, Deputy Fire Chief 46, EMS 49 and fire police from both  Hanover and Penn Township responded to a two car accident at North Franklin and Chestnut Streets this morning. EMS transported open patient to Hanover Hospital. Hanover Borough Police investigated.
